The density of dry air can be calculated. ρ a = p a / R a T = 0.0035 p a / T (1) where. ρ a = density dry air (kg/m 3) p a = partial pressure of dry air (Pa, N/m 2) R a = 286.9 - individual gas constant of dry air (J/kg K) T = absolute dry bulb temperature (K) Density of Water Vapor

WebThe density of the substance can be calculated as ρ = (18.5 [g] /1000 [g/kg]) / (23.4 [ml] / (1000 [ml/l] * 1000 [l/m 3 ])) = 18.5 10 -3 [kg] /23.4 10 -6 [m 3 ] = 790 [kg/m3] If we look up the densities of some common liquids we find that ethyl alcohol - or ethanol - has a density of 789 kg/m3. The liquid may be ethyl alcohol!

For dry air, its density at sea level at 59 °F (15 °C) and 14.7 psi (1013.25 hPa) (mean sea-level pressure) is approximately 0.0765 lb/ (cu ft) (1.225 kg/ (m^3)).
